Sprunki: The History of Plants is a nature-inspired rhythm game that invites players into a mesmerizing world where music and the natural world collide. This game takes players on a dynamic journey through the evolution of plant life, using sound as the bridge between the ancient past and the future of bio-mechanical greenery.
At the core of Sprunki: The History of Plants is its unique gameplay that blends music creation with environmental storytelling. Players are tasked with crafting beautiful, evolving soundscapes by dragging and dropping plant-themed characters onto the screen. Each character introduces a natural, organic, or evolutionary sound layer, contributing to the overall melody and rhythm.
The sound palette is diverse and immersive, offering a range of earthy percussion, soothing wind instruments, and ambient nature sounds. Forest drums, wind chimes, and subtle environmental effects—like rustling leaves or distant bird calls—come together to create a soothing, rhythmic mix that simulates the flow of nature. Players can experiment with different combinations of sounds to evoke various moods and atmospheres, all while watching the visuals change in real time.
As players progress, they unlock hidden growth effects that represent the natural evolution of plant life. From simple mosses and ferns to towering trees and futuristic bio-mechanical flora, the game introduces new sound layers that reflect each stage of growth. These new layers help evolve the soundscape, allowing players to explore how music and nature interact as one.
Seasonal transitions also play a major role in the game. Just like the changing of seasons, the game’s music and visuals shift in response to player actions. A winter forest might bring icy percussion and light, airy sounds, while a lush, blooming spring will feature vibrant, earthy rhythms and melodies.
The visuals in Sprunki: The History of Plants are just as enchanting as the soundscapes they accompany. The game is set in a living, breathing ecosystem of sound, where the screen is constantly shifting between biomes—from ancient forests with towering trees to futuristic biomechanical gardens. Blooming animations and shifting biomes complement the evolving music, offering players a full sensory experience as they craft their perfect mix.
Every beat and every sound choice influences not only the music but also the visual representation of the plant life around the player. The interplay of sound and visuals creates a unique, immersive experience that feels like nurturing an ecosystem of sound and sight.
While Sprunki: The History of Plants is a rhythm game at its core, it also offers a creative, almost meditative experience. There is no pressure to "win" or "lose," which allows players to focus on the joy of experimentation. Fine-tuning the mix, discovering hidden sound layers, and unlocking new growth effects feel like an organic, rewarding journey.
Players are encouraged to explore the peaceful yet dynamic energy of plant life through music, capturing the essence of growth and natural harmony in a fun, engaging way.
